Abstract
A method and apparatus for a multi-anchor system to support simultaneous operation on multiple bands. A multi-anchor access point (AP) comprises a medium access control (MAC) entity with multiple anchors, wherein a multiple anchor carries system information for an associated band, multiple physical (PHY) layers, each of the multiple PHY layers associated with a different radio access technology, and a PHY layer selector switch, wherein the PHY layer selector switch directs the multiple anchors to one of the multiple PHY layers.
